Sample from the brewpub: Pours a nearly opaque dark brown color with a thin beige head that has good staying power. Spotty lacing. The aroma is Aunt Jemima all the way. Sweet sweet maple in the nose and nothing else. Light-bodied and sweet, with a maple character that is not as pronounced as in the aroma but it is still very strong. There is some brown sugar and malt in the flavor too, but this skews to the sweet side all the way. The finish is sweet and lingering. An interesting experiment but I would have trouble drinking a pint of this.
